Description
The canal milestone, located south of Bridge Number 43 on the Macclesfield Canal, dates from around 1831. It is made of roughly hewn stone and features a shaped block with a segmentally-arched head. The front of the milestone is inscribed with the words 'From Marple 12 miles', while the reverse side contains an inscription that is partially illegible, stating 'From Hall Green [illegible] miles'.
